Kinds Of Ford Keys
Before talking about the Replacement Ford Focus Key procedure, it's important to recognize the different types of car keys that Ford models use.
Key TypeDescriptionFord Models Commonly Using This KeyConventional Metal KeyFundamental mechanical key without any electronics.Older models, e.g., Ford Replacement Key Programming Mustang (pre-1990)Transponder KeyA key ingrained with a microchip that interacts with the car's ignition.Models from 1996 onward, e.g., Ford ExplorerKey FobA remote control that permits keyless entry and starts the lorry remotely.Gadgets from 2005 onward, e.g., Ford FusionSmart KeyAdvanced keyless entry system that permits push-button start.Newer designs, e.g., Ford Escape (2016 and later on)Steps to Replace Your Ford Car Key
Getting a Replacement Car Keys Ford key for your Ford vehicle can differ depending upon the type of key you have. Below is a detailed guide to browsing the replacement procedure:
1. Determine the Type of KeyStandard Metal Key: This is the easiest to change because it does not need any programming. You can just take your existing key to a locksmith or a hardware shop.Transponder Key: Replacing this key needs cutting and programming. You will need a qualified locksmith or a Ford dealer to manage this.Key Fob: Replacement includes both cutting and programming, typically making it more pricey. Dealers or specialized automobile locksmiths perform this service.Smart Key: The most complicated to change, this frequently necessitates computer programming done at a car dealership.2. The expenses of replacing Ford keys can vary extensively based on the key type and approach of replacement. Here are some typical expenses:
Key TypeEstimated Replacement CostStandard Metal Key₤ 1 - ₤ 5Transponder Key₤ 75 - ₤ 250Key Fob₤ 100 - ₤ 400Smart Key₤ 200 - ₤ 500FAQ: Frequently Asked QuestionsQ1: Can I change a Ford key without the original?
A1: Yes, if you have your VIN and evidence of ownership, a dealer or locksmith professional can generally offer a replacement.
Q2: How long does it require to get a replacement key for my Ford?
A2: Depending on where you go, it can take anywhere from a couple of minutes (for a standard key) to a couple of hours (for modern keys requiring programming).
Q3: Is it safe to buy a Ford key online?
A3: While it can be less expensive, be careful. Make sure the seller is reputable which you can return the key if it does not work.
Q4: Can I configure my own Ford key?
A4: Some older models permit self-programming. Nevertheless, most modern-day keys require special equipment for programming, typically unavailable to customers.
Q5: What should I do if my key is lost, and I require a replacement?
A5: Contact a dealership or a locksmith professional right away, offer your VIN and proof of ownership, and they can help you in getting a Replacement Car Keys Ford.
